Many stews begin by dredging the meat in flour, but browning the beef in a generous layer of olive oil produces deep caramelization with less fuss. I have long admired Jamie Oliver’s cooking, and his Chicken in Milk recipe inspired this lighter, Weight Watchers–friendly version. It uses only a few simple ingredients but delivers a rich, comforting flavor. Note: the milk will curdle slightly because of the lemon zest — that’s normal and part of the sauce’s character. I’ve made this with both thighs and breasts depending on preference; use breasts for a leaner dish. Serve the chicken with the milky sauce over wilted greens, steamed vegetables, or mashed potatoes to soak up every drop of the flavorful broth.
